Test on affecting the stability of Hibiscus red pigment
In China, Food Additive Standards Technical Committee stipulates that absorbancy is used to reflect the quality of pigments. In this article, 721 spectrophotometer is used to determine the absorbance of the pigment solution.
1. pH test: take 100ml of Hibiscus red pigment liquid, adding 0.05% of NaOH solution to it with a basic burette. Measure the pH value with and observe its color.
2. Heat-resistance test: take Hibiscus red pigment liquid of pH value of 3.06, 3.26, 3.46 each into a water bath at 30°C , 60°C , 80°C , and 90°C each for 1 hour, and then observing absorbancy with 520nm.
3. Light-resistance test: explode different pH value of Hibiscus red pigment under natural light of for 24hour, 48hour, 72hour and 96h, and then observing absorbancy with 520nm.
4. Metalion test: take 5ml*10group of Hibiscus red pigment liquid, adding 5 ml of 0.035% NaCl, CaCl₂,MgCl₂,ZnCl₂,MnCl₂,CuCl₂,FeCl₃,SnCl₂,SnCl4,AlCl₃ each, and then observing its color and compare.
Test of chemical stability of Hibiscus red pigment
1. Oxidation-resistance restore test: draw 5ml of Hibiscus red pigment liquid and add 5ml of H₂O₂ and Na₂So₃ with different concentrations. After 2hours , observe the color and absorbance within 490-550nm.
2. Acid-resistance and alkali-resistance test: take 5ml of Hibiscus red pigment determination solution, add 5ml of different concentrations of citric acid and Na₂So₃solution each,
Observing pH value. Observe its color after2 hours, observe them at 480-560nm
Test of stability of Hibiscus red pigment, as food additives
Take 5ml of Hibiscus red pigment liquid, adding Vc and sodium benzoate solutions with different concentrations same volumes. Observe absorbance within 490-550nm.
